- Day 3
Delphi to Kalambaka
Walk the Sacred Way up to the Temple of Apollo, and your guide will explain the Oracle's prophecies and how Delphi hosted the Pythian Games. Later, you'll head to Thermopylae to visit the legendary site where King Leonidas and his 300 Spartan warriors fought. You'll finish the day in Kalambaka with dinner at your hotel.

Landmarks Sacred Way Temple of Apollo Thermopylae - Day 4
Kalambaka to Athens
Visit the monasteries of Meteora, which sit on top of these rounded rock towers with views over the town. You'll learn how monks built this 14th-century complex partly as a defense against invading Turks. In the afternoon, you'll return to Athens and have free time to explore, with options for a traditional taverna or meze-style dinner in Psiri.

Landmarks Ano Mera Kalafatis Beach - Day 10
Mykonos
Check out the brightly painted wooden balconies of Little Venice overlooking the old port, and wander through Chora village's shopping streets. You'll see the 16th-century windmills of Kato Mili. There's an optional visit to nearby Delos for those interested in history, where you can explore one of Ancient Greece's most sacred sites. End your evening at a taverna with sunset views.
